Judge Blackstone, a Judge in the 17th century co-wrote that: Persons are divided by the law into either natural persons, or artificial. Natural persons are such as the God of nature formed us: artificial are such as created and devised by human laws for the purposes of society and government; which are called corporations or bodies politic.

Bouvier Law Dictionary going back about 100 years, says: This word is applied to men, women and children, who are called natural persons. In law, man and person are not exactly synonymous terms. Any human being is a man, whether he be a member of society or not, whatever may be the rank he holds, or whatever may be his age, sex, etc. A person is a man considered according to the rank he holds in society, with all the rights to which the place he holds entitles him, and the duties which it imposes.

So, that is saying that not every man is a person, but every person must be a man. But, corporations and cities are not men. So, that couldn’t be true.

The Dictionary of Canadian Law says, A person is any being that is capable of having rights and duties, and is confined to that. Persons are of two classes only – natural persons and legal persons. A natural person is a human being that has the capacity for rights or duties. A legal person is anything to which the law gives a legal or fictional existence or personality, with capacity for rights and duties. The only legal person known to our law is the corporation, the body corporate.

In ancient Rome, the word “persona” “(Latin) or “prosopon (Greek) originally referred to the masks worn by actors on stage. The various masks represented the various “personae” in the stage play. In Roman Law, the word “persona” became used to refer to a role played in court, and it became established that it was the role rather than the actor that could have rights, powers, and duties, because different individuals could assume the same roles, the rights, powers, and duties followed the role rather than the actor, and each individual could act in more than one role, each a different “person” in law.
